Pop and I took a trip to the NE range yesterday. I had 3 other guys who had planned on going with us but they had other things come up. We got there around 10a, stopped by the pay booth and headed down to setup. It was busy but we didn't have to wait for a lane. We got set up and pop started shooting. We got him centered out to 100yds. He got "scoped" 3-4 times and it opened a small cut on his nose. I took the last shot with his thunder stick and then I got scoped. Lots of kick and I'm feeling it a little today. While pop shot I measured powder and staged sabots and primers. After 10 shots he'd run some cleaning patches thru the barrel and I'd shoot the mosin. I got a few guys come over that were interested in what I was shooting. One guy right next to me pulled out a 1917(?) and let me shoot a few rounds with it. It was a 150 gr 30.06 but had a very light trigger. I have to do some research and look into acquiring one possibly.
2 lanes to our left, 2 guys were shooting a few different weapons. They had one crazy looking Keltec RFP (? - mag behind trigger setup). At one point his buddy pulled out a beautiful Garand and sent some rounds down range. I didn't notice it until I heard that signature 'ping' after the last round. Another guy had a really nice Winchester 300 ultra mag.
All in all it was a good day at the range. We left around 14:30. I had my pistol as well but the pistol range was crowded too so we decided just to call it a day.
